def test_test_mysql_user_password_works_returns_false_when_user_exists_but_password_wrong(self): self.create_database_user() try: self.assertFalse(database._test_mysql_user_password_works( user=self.TEST_USER, password='******')) finally: self.drop_database_user()
def test_test_mysql_user_password_works_returns_true_when_user_exists(self): self.create_database_user() try: self.assertTrue(database._test_mysql_user_password_works( user=self.TEST_USER, password=self.TEST_PASSWORD)) finally: self.drop_database_user()
def test_set_user_password_changes_user_password(self): self.create_database_user() try: database._set_user_password(user=self.TEST_USER, password='******') self.assertTrue(database._test_mysql_user_password_works( user=self.TEST_USER, password='******')) finally: self.drop_database_user()
def test_test_mysql_user_password_works_returns_false_when_user_doesnt_exist(self): self.assertFalse(database._test_mysql_user_password_works( user=self.TEST_USER, password=self.TEST_PASSWORD))